+# Test scenario by Nate Eldredge neldredge math ucsdnedu
+
+# kern/127213: [tmpfs] sendfile on tmpfs data corruption
+
+[ `id -u ` -ne 0 ] && echo "Must be root!" && exit 1
+
+. ../default.cfg
+
+set -e
+
+odir=`pwd`
+cd /tmp
+cat > server.c <<EOF
+#include <stdio.h>
+#include <fcntl.h>
+#include <unistd.h>
+#include <stdlib.h>
+#include "util.h"
+
+int main(int argc, char *argv[]) {
+ int f, listener, connection;
+ if (argc < 3) {
+ fprintf(stderr, "Usage: %s filename socketname\n", argv[0]);
+ exit(1);
+ }
+ if ((f = open(argv[1], O_RDONLY)) < 0) {
+ perror(argv[1]);
+ exit(1);
+ }
+ if ((listener = listen_unix_socket(argv[2])) < 0) {
+ exit(1);
+ }
+ if ((connection = accept_unix_socket(listener)) >= 0) {
+ real_sendfile(f, connection);
+ }
+ return 0;
+}
+EOF
+cat > client.c <<EOF
+#include <stdio.h>
+#include <fcntl.h>
+#include <unistd.h>
+#include <stdlib.h>
+#include "util.h"
+
+int main(int argc, char *argv[]) {
+ int s;
+ if (argc < 2) {
+ fprintf(stderr, "Usage: %s socketname\n", argv[0]);
+ exit(1);
+ }
+ if ((s = connect_unix_socket(argv[1])) < 0) {
+ exit(1);
+ }
+ fake_sendfile(s, 1);
+ return 0;
+}
+EOF
+
+cat > util.c <<EOF
+/* send data from file to unix domain socket */
+
+#include <stdio.h>
+#include <time.h>
+#include <signal.h>
+#include <errno.h>
+#include <sys/types.h>
+#include <sys/socket.h>
+#include <sys/un.h>
+#include <string.h>
+#include <stdlib.h>
+#include <unistd.h>
+
+int create_unix_socket(void) {
+ int fd;
+ if ((fd = socket(PF_LOCAL, SOCK_STREAM, 0)) < 0) {
+ perror("socket");
+ return -1;
+ }
+ return fd;
+}
+
+int make_unix_sockaddr(const char *pathname, struct sockaddr_un *sa) {
+ memset(sa, 0, sizeof(*sa));
+ sa->sun_family = PF_LOCAL;
+ if (strlen(pathname) + 1 > sizeof(sa->sun_path)) {
+// fprintf(stderr, "%s: pathname too long (max %lu)\n",
+// pathname, sizeof(sa->sun_path));
+ errno = ENAMETOOLONG;
+ return -1;
+ }
+ strcpy(sa->sun_path, pathname);
+ return 0;
+}
+
+static char *sockname;
+void delete_socket(void) {
+ unlink(sockname);
+}
+
+int listen_unix_socket(const char *path) {
+ int fd;
+ struct sockaddr_un sa;
+ if (make_unix_sockaddr(path, &sa) < 0)
+ return -1;
+ if ((fd = create_unix_socket()) < 0)
+ return -1;
+ if (bind(fd, (struct sockaddr *)&sa, sizeof(sa)) < 0) {
+ perror("bind");
+ close(fd);
+ return -1;
+ }
+ sockname = strdup(path);
+ atexit(delete_socket);
+
+ if (listen(fd, 5) < 0) {
+ perror("listen");
+ close(fd);
+ return -1;
+ }
+ return fd;
+}
+
+int accept_unix_socket(int fd) {
+ int s;
+ if ((s = accept(fd, NULL, 0)) < 0) {
+ perror("accept");
+ return -1;
+ }
+ return s;
+}
+
+int connect_unix_socket(const char *path) {
+ int fd;
+ struct sockaddr_un sa;
+ if (make_unix_sockaddr(path, &sa) < 0)
+ return -1;
+ if ((fd = create_unix_socket()) < 0)
+ return -1;
+ if (connect(fd, (struct sockaddr *)&sa, sizeof(sa)) < 0) {
+ perror("connect");
+ return -1;
+ }
+ return fd;
+}
+
+#define BUFSIZE 65536
+
+int fake_sendfile(int from, int to) {
+ char buf[BUFSIZE];
+ int v;
+ int sent = 0;
+ while ((v = read(from, buf, BUFSIZE)) > 0) {
+ int d = 0;
+ while (d < v) {
+ int w = write(to, buf, v - d);
+ if (w <= 0) {
+ perror("write");
+ return -1;
+ }
+ d += w;
+ sent += w;
+ }
+ }
+ if (v != 0) {
+ perror("read");
+ return -1;
+ }
+ return sent;
+}
+
+int real_sendfile(int from, int to) {
+ int v;
+ v = sendfile(from, to, 0, 0, NULL, NULL, 0);
+ if (v < 0) {
+ perror("sendfile");
+ }
+ return v;
+}
+EOF
+
+cat > util.h <<EOF
+/* send data from file to unix domain socket */
+
+#include <stdio.h>
+#include <time.h>
+#include <signal.h>
+#include <errno.h>
+#include <sys/types.h>
+#include <sys/socket.h>
+#include <sys/un.h>
+
+int create_unix_socket(void);
+int make_unix_sockaddr(const char *pathname, struct sockaddr_un *sa);
+int listen_unix_socket(const char *path);
+int accept_unix_socket(int fd);
+int connect_unix_socket(const char *path);
+int fake_sendfile(int from, int to);
+int real_sendfile(int from, int to);
+EOF
+
+mycc -c -Wall -Wextra -O2 util.c
+mycc -o server -Wall -Wextra -O2 server.c util.o
+mycc -o client -Wall -Wextra -O2 client.c util.o
+rm -f server.c client.c util.c util.o util.h mysocket
+
+mount | grep "$mntpoint" | grep -q tmpfs && umount $mntpoint
+mount -t tmpfs tmpfs $mntpoint
+
+dd if=/dev/random of=$mntpoint/data bs=123456 count=1 status=none
+./server $mntpoint/data mysocket &
+sleep 0.2
+./client mysocket > data.$$
+cmp $mntpoint/data data.$$ ||
+ { echo "FAIL Data mismatch"; ls -l $mntpoint/data data.$$; }
+rm -f data.$$ server client mysocket
+
+wait
+while mount | grep "$mntpoint" | grep -q tmpfs; do
+ umount $mntpoint || sleep 1
+done
